About the role

We are seeking a Warehouse Operations Operator to join our dynamic team. This role involves performing outbound functions such as picking orders for truck shipment, parcel shipment, replenishments, full pallet picking, loading, and NetShelter picking. Utilizing various warehouse equipment like order pickers and high-reach trucks, and utilizing an RF scanner system, you'll be responsible for scanning products and completing orders. You'll also participate in continuous training and learning efforts to improve processes and safety.

Physical requirements

  • Moderate physical activity.
  • Lift, lower, push, pull, and carry 40 pounds individually, or 40+ pounds with another person on a regular occurrence.
  • Remain in a stationary position during shift – sit, stand, walk.
  • Handle moderate heat/cold.
  • Operate heavy power equipment.
